Earlier this year, Google announced that Interaction to Next Paint (INP) is no longer an experimental metric. INP will replace First Input Delay (FID) as a Core Web Vital in March of 2024. Because INP measures actual user interactions, it can only be monitored using a real user monitoring (RUM) tool. What can affect INP?
